Metadata retrieval, one consistent bug

For most books for which I used Zotero to automatically retrieve meta-data, in case of more than one author only first one author was retrieved/showed in authors list.

  • The problem is that WorldCat does not carry additional author information in their COinS, which is what Zotero grabs. I reported this to them quite sometime ago. If they don't fix it on their end, I guess that Zotero will have to get scrape the metadata from something other than the COinS element.
